TDK-Lambda has launched the CPFE500 range of baseplate-cooled power supplies capable of providing 500 W without the need for fan cooling.
With an extended temperature range (-40°C to +85°C) this range of AC-DC power supplies are targeted at engineers who need high power but cannot use fans, or where the unit is sealed in an enclosure.
The power supply is available with protective coating to protect against the ingress of dust, moisture and other contaminants, making the CPFE500 well suited for harsh, dusty or outdoor applications, such as broadcast, food processing, LED signage, COTS military, and print and packaging applications. Since there is no fan, it is also suited to low audible noise applications, such as audio mixing desks and recording studios. All models in the CPFE500 range are delivered with a two-year warranty and meet EN55022/EN55011 Class B and MIL STD 461/462D CE102 EMC specifications.
These single-output power supplies are available in 12 V, 28 V or 48 V d.c. versions. Up to ±20% output voltage adjustment is possible, enabling them to be used in a variety of customer specific bulk power applications. With its extended temperature range and lightning surge capability (up to 6 kV), the CPFE500 is both rugged and reliable. Efficiency of up to 88% ensures heat dissipation is minimised. Operating from a universal input of 90 to 265 V a.c. with PFC, the CPFE500 can operate both in series or parallel with built in ORing diode and active current share as standard. A power-on signal, remote on/off and remote sense are included.
